## External nginx

To use the management interface with an [external nginx webserver](configuring-playbook-own-webserver.md) the configuration will default to
a http bind port at `127.0.0.1:29316`. If you need to use a different interface add the following to your `vars.yml` (e.g. with `0.0.0.0`).


```yaml
# Controls whether the maubot container exposes its HTTP management interface port (tcp/29316 in the container).
#
# Takes an "<ip>:<port>" or "<port>" value (e.g. "127.0.0.1:29316"), or empty string to not expose.
# If you'll be setting this at all, it should be defined in terms of `matrix_bot_maubot_management_interface_port`.
# Example:
# matrix_bot_maubot_management_interface_http_bind_port: "127.0.0.1:{{ matrix_bot_maubot_management_interface_port }}"
matrix_bot_maubot_management_interface_http_bind_port: '0.0.0.0:{{ matrix_bot_maubot_management_interface_port }}'
```
